The Impact of Diarrhea on Nutrient Absorption

When your digestive system is functioning normally, food travels through the intestines at a pace that allows for optimal nutrient extraction. Diarrhea, however, disrupts this delicate process by accelerating the transit time and, in many cases, causing inflammation and damage to the intestinal lining. As a result, food passes through the small intestine—the primary site of nutrient absorption—too quickly for the body to absorb all the vitamins, minerals, and calories it needs. This can have short-term and long-term consequences on your nutritional status.

The Difference Between Acute and Chronic Diarrhea

The effect of diarrhea on nutrient absorption varies significantly depending on its duration and cause. Understanding the difference is key to proper management.

  • Acute Diarrhea: Lasting less than 14 days, acute diarrhea is most often caused by a viral or bacterial infection. The primary mechanism affecting absorption is the rapid movement of food through the digestive tract. While some nutrients will still be absorbed, the process is inefficient, and the body will lose significant amounts of fluids and electrolytes. For most people, this is a temporary issue, and normal absorption capacity returns once the diarrhea resolves.
  • Chronic Diarrhea: Defined as diarrhea lasting longer than four weeks, chronic cases pose a more serious threat to nutritional health. It can be caused by underlying conditions such as Crohn's disease, celiac disease, or small intestinal bacterial overgrowth (SIBO). In these instances, persistent inflammation or mucosal damage directly impairs the absorptive surface of the intestine, leading to more profound and sustained malabsorption. Children, in particular, are at risk for more severe outcomes, as chronic diarrhea can lead to long-term malnutrition.

Electrolyte and Fluid Imbalances: The Biggest Risk

While the malabsorption of food is a concern, the most immediate danger of diarrhea is dehydration and the loss of electrolytes. Electrolytes like sodium, potassium, and chloride are crucial for nerve and muscle function, and an imbalance can cause fatigue, weakness, and even cardiac issues in severe cases. It is vital to replenish these losses, which can be done through oral rehydration solutions (ORS). ORS contains a precise mix of salt and sugar that helps the intestines absorb water and electrolytes more effectively, even during an episode of diarrhea.

How Specific Nutrients Are Affected

Different classes of nutrients are affected by malabsorption in unique ways:

  • Fats: Fat malabsorption, known as steatorrhea, is very common during diarrhea. The rapid transit of food and disruption of bile salts can cause fats to pass unabsorbed. This results in pale, bulky, foul-smelling, and greasy stools.
  • Carbohydrates: Viral infections or enzyme deficiencies (like lactose intolerance) can lead to carbohydrate malabsorption. Undigested carbohydrates ferment in the colon, causing gas, bloating, and watery stools.
  • Proteins: While not as common in acute cases, protein malabsorption can occur, especially with chronic intestinal damage or specific intolerances. This can contribute to muscle wasting and a weakened immune system.
  • Vitamins and Minerals: Long-term malabsorption can cause deficiencies in various micronutrients. Fat-soluble vitamins (A, D, E, K) are often lost when fat absorption is poor. Water-soluble vitamins and minerals like zinc, potassium, and B12 can also be lost. The World Health Organization (WHO) recommends zinc supplements for children with acute diarrhea to help shorten its duration.

Dietary Strategies for Managing and Recovering from Diarrhea

Managing your diet correctly during and after diarrhea is one of the most effective ways to aid recovery and restore normal nutrient absorption. A phased approach works best.

Phase 1: Rehydration and Rest (First 24 Hours)

  • Clear Liquids: Focus on replenishing lost fluids and electrolytes. Drink water, clear broth, diluted fruit juice (without pulp), and oral rehydration solutions frequently throughout the day.
  • Avoid Irritants: Stay away from caffeine, alcohol, very hot or cold foods, and any liquids with a high sugar content, as these can aggravate symptoms.

Phase 2: The Bland Diet (BRAT and Beyond)

Once you tolerate liquids, you can introduce bland, low-fiber foods gradually. The classic BRAT diet is a good starting point, as these foods are easy to digest and can help bind stools.

  • Bananas: Rich in potassium to replace lost electrolytes and contain pectin to firm stools.
  • Rice: White rice is low in fiber and easy to digest.
  • Applesauce: A good source of pectin to help thicken stools.
  • Toast: Made from white bread, it is easily digestible.
  • Other Bland Foods: Cooked cereals (oatmeal, cream of wheat), crackers, boiled potatoes, baked chicken, and eggs.

Phase 3: Gradually Reintroducing Foods

Over the next few days, as your digestive system recovers, you can slowly reintroduce a wider variety of foods.

  • Add Cooked Vegetables: Introduce peeled, cooked carrots, green beans, and zucchini.
  • Incorporate Lean Protein: Include baked or grilled skinless chicken, fish, or canned tuna in water.
  • Test Low-Lactose Dairy: After a temporary period of lactose intolerance, which can follow a bout of diarrhea, you can try introducing low-fat, lactose-free dairy or yogurt with probiotics.

The Role of Probiotics

Probiotics are beneficial bacteria that can help restore a healthy gut microbiome, which is often disrupted during diarrhea. Studies suggest that certain strains can be particularly effective.

  • Lactobacillus rhamnosus GG (LGG): Has shown promise in shortening the duration of infectious diarrhea and preventing antibiotic-associated diarrhea.
  • Saccharomyces boulardii: A yeast probiotic that can help with traveler's diarrhea and antibiotic-associated diarrhea.
  • Yogurt and Kefir: These can be good sources of probiotics, especially after the initial phase of diarrhea, but choose low-sugar varieties to avoid exacerbating symptoms.
